2012 Golden Globe Nominees: Winners and Losers
An entire network, a possible Oscar fave and Muppets get the shaft
Winner: British shows American awards voters think are miniseries
For the second consecutive year, Idris Elba is nominated for Lead Actor in a Movie or Miniseries for "Luther." Part of how he's able to pull off that trick is that "Luther" is A REGULAR TV SERIES. While "Luther" was shut out of the overall Movies/Miniseries category, Golden Globes voters felt love for "Downton Abbey" and "The Hour," also nominating five stars from the two British favorites. There's a strong chance that "Downton Abbey" (pictured here) and "The Hour" are going to be able to repeat those nominations again next year, in large part because they are both REGULAR TV SERIES.
